toxiproxy

Chaos proxy

A tool for simulating network conditions to test application resilience and chaos tolerance.

alarm_clock fire A TCP proxy to simulate network and system conditions for chaos and resiliency testing

GitHub

11k stars
571 watching
454 forks
Language: Go
last commit: about 1 month ago
Linked from 4 awesome lists

chaosdowngoisomgproxyresiliencytcp-proxytesting

Backlinks from these awesome lists:

Related projects:

Repository Description Stars
jcambass/toxiproxy_ex A resilient API client for testing applications under simulated network and system conditions 52
tokio-rs/tokio A runtime for writing reliable asynchronous applications with Rust. 27,366
toktok/c-toxcore A peer-to-peer messaging platform with end-to-end encryption and secure communication 2,305
hilbix/i2p.to-web A web application built on PHP that provides an inProxy service for I2P networks. 8
klzgrad/naiveproxy A system designed to disguise and protect internet traffic from censorship and surveillance by leveraging Chrome's network stack 6,775
valtteril/upnproxychain Creates a SOCKS proxy server by chaining vulnerable UPnProxy devices 82
mattes/rotating-proxy Rotating proxy service with HAProxy load balancing using Polipo and Tor SOCKS proxies 1,145
mitmproxy/mitmproxy An interactive HTTP proxy that can intercept and inspect HTTP/1, HTTP/2, and WebSocket traffic for testing and debugging purposes. 37,148
warxim/petep An application for creating proxies to analyze and modify traffic between clients and servers. 187
thlorenz/proxyquire A tool that allows overriding dependencies in Node.js applications during testing without modifying the original code. 2,748
tobz/elistrix A library to help protect functions from slow or failed services by tracking latency and error rates in real-time. 18
elixir-plug/plug A specification and runtime environment for building web applications with functions in the Erlang VM. 2,878
mozilla/fx-private-relay Protects users' email addresses from being harvested and sold by providing temporary, anonymous email aliases. 1,495
ustayready/fireprox A tool to manage HTTP pass-through proxies on AWS API Gateway for rotating source IP addresses with every request. 1,940
aybabtme/portproxy Relays TCP requests and modifies HTTP responses to include CORS headers when necessary. 57